Understanding CKB Coin

CKB, short for Nervos Network's Common Knowledge Base, is more than just a coin; it forms the backbone of a unique blockchain ecosystem. Unlike traditional cryptocurrencies that often focus on being a medium of exchange, CKB aims to create a generalized platform for decentralized applications. It offers a layered architecture, allowing for flexibility and scalability. The "cell" concept used in CKB refers to individual units of smart contracts, making transactions both secure and efficient. This innovative approach sets CKB apart from many mainstream cryptocurrencies, which generally follow the same transactional model.

Moreover, what’s intriguing about CKB is its mechanism for value creation. CKB's design allows users to contribute to the network's strength by staking, thus empowering the entire ecosystem. This empowers not just users but also developers tailored to create their applications seamlessly.

In essence, CKB is not merely a token; it's a gateway to the next generation of decentralized finance.

Foundational Principles

At its core, CKB was developed to address the limitations seen in previous blockchain architectures. One foundational principle of CKB is the focus on flexibility and scalability. Recognizing that most blockchain models faced challenges when scaling to meet user demand, CKB was built to allow for diverse applications while ensuring enhanced throughput.

This adaptability is evident in its unique architecture, which combines a layered structure that separates consensus from data storage. This not only supports greater transaction volumes but also paves the way for innovative use cases.

  • CKB employs a novel cell model, contrasting with the traditional account model. This cell model defines how data is stored and how transactions are constructed.
  • Governance within CKB allows for community influence, which is essential as it fosters a sense of ownership among its users, creating commitment and longevity for the project.

These principles are instrumental, as they not only attract developer interest but position CKB as a competitive player in a rapidly changing cryptocurrency market.

Impact on Market Liquidity

The presence of CKB on Coinbase has profound implications for its market liquidity. When a cryptocurrency is listed on a high-traffic exchange like Coinbase, several positive changes typically occur in its liquidity profile:

  1. Elevated Trading Volume: With instant access to a large number of potential buyers and sellers, the trading volume of CKB is likely to see a boost shortly after its listing. More trades mean more liquidity, which is essential for price stability.
  2. Narrower Spreads: Increased activity often leads to tighter bid-ask spreads. This reduction in spreads is favorable for traders as it minimizes costs during transactions, thereby encouraging more trades.
  3. Greater Market Depth: A boost in liquidity enhances the market depth for CKB; this means that larger orders can be executed without causing significant price fluctuations. For traders, this translates to fewer issues when attempting to buy or sell large volumes of CKB.
  4. Attracts Institutional Investors: As liquidity improves, institutional investors, who often seek deeper markets, may be more inclined to enter positions in CKB. This presents an opportunity for increased capital influx, further stabilizing the market.

Price Movements

When discussing price movements of CKB, one must consider various factors that may influence its value. Historical price charts often reveal patterns that can guide investors. For example, if you look back at the price history over six months, you might spot a rising trend during specific periods. This could correlate with broader market trends or key announcements from the CKB developers.

Moreover, support and resistance levels play a pivotal role in price analysis. A support level is where the price tends to find support as it falls, while a resistance level is where the price struggles to break through on the upside. Knowing these levels is like having a compass in a winding forest; it helps traders navigate potential pitfalls.

Current Regulations

At present, CKB is influenced by a patchwork of regulations that vary significantly across jurisdictions. Some countries are embracing cryptocurrencies, offering clear guidelines for businesses and investors. Others adopt a more restrictive approach, imposing stringent regulations or outright bans on trading crypto assets.

For example, in the United States, the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has classified many cryptocurrencies as securities, which subjects them to rigorous regulatory scrutiny. Similarly, in the European Union, the Markets in Crypto-Assets (MiCA) regulation aims to provide a cohesive regulatory environment. Such legislation helps in legitimizing cryptocurrencies while protecting investors, ensuring transparency, and reducing fraud.
